Lisata Therapeutics (LSTA) had the highest return in 1994 by a US stock in the Nasdaq Composite (IXIC), returning 4,285,614.3%.
Lisata Therapeutics (LSTA) had the highest return in 1994 by a US stock in the Nasdaq Composite (IXIC), returning 4,285,614.3%.